#441f10 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#441f10 is composed of 26.7% red, 12.2%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 54.4% magenta, 76.5% yellow and 73.3% black. It has a hue angle of 17.3 degrees, a saturation of 61.9% and a lightness of 16.5%. #441f10 color hex could be obtained by blending #883e20 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

Shades and Tints of #441f10
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040201 is the darkest color, while #fcf6f4 is the lightest one.
